Water & cleaning at Williamsburg Salt Spa

Sanitation is the thing seasoned floaters care about most, and most directories never show it. Between every float, the salt water should be pumped through fine filtration and disinfected — salt alone is not enough. From Williamsburg Salt Spa's own information: filters the full tank 5× between floats, down to a 1-micron filter, UV sterilization.

The float-industry standard is turning the entire volume of water over at least three times between sessions through a 1–10 micron filter, paired with UV and/or hydrogen peroxide or ozone. If a center doesn't publish its process, it's fair to ask.

Your first float at Williamsburg Salt Spa

Never floated before? Almost no one has their first time, and a good center expects it. Here's what to know. What it is: you float effortlessly in about ten inches of skin-temperature water saturated with around 1,000 lbs of Epsom salt — so dense you cannot sink. In the dark and quiet, with no light, sound, or gravity to react to, your nervous system downshifts. Before you come: don't shave or wax for a day beforehand (salt stings fresh cuts — they'll have barrier ointment if you nick yourself), skip caffeine, eat a light meal an hour or two before, and remove contacts. If you colored your hair recently, wait a few days. In the tank: shower first, put earplugs in before you get wet, and keep a fresh-water spray bottle within reach for salt in the eyes. You can leave the light or music on until you settle, then turn them off from inside. Hold your arms out for the first 20–30 seconds to stop bobbing, then let go. It takes a few tries — the first 20 minutes are usually your mind winding down.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to shower and get oriented.

Floating isn't for everyone: skip it with epilepsy, kidney disease, uncontrolled heart conditions, open wounds, a contagious condition, or in the first trimester of pregnancy without your doctor's OK. If in doubt, ask the center and check with a physician — this is general information, not medical advice.
